Cisco's Skills for All platform, in conjunction with NetAcad, offers free downloads of Packet Tracer for Windows, macOS, and Linux to facilitate network simulation and skill development. Users must enroll in the "Getting Started with Cisco Packet Tracer" course to access the Resource Hub, which also provides additional lab topologies and pre-configured virtual machines.
